The number of Hyacinth Macaws in the wild has been decreasing due to habitat loss and excessive collection by the pet trade. The hyacinth macaw is currently listed in the CITES Appendix I and is protected by laws in Brazil and Paraguay.

Although hyacinth macaws aren't the most fluent of macaws with regards to their ability to speak, they are still highly intelligent. They can learn to speak certain words and phrases and can mimic sounds. If socialized properly Hyacinth macaws develop strong bonds with their human counterparts.

Hyacinth Macaws are usually found in pairs, and they communicate through loud calls. They eat fruits, leafy greens, and nuts, particularly palm nuts like bocaiuva and acuri. Their strong beaks can even break coconuts. Their airborne seed dispersal services contribute to the forest ecosystems and biodiversity.

They are essential to the survival of a number of other species of trees and plants. Protecting them requires expanding the habitat to suit the Pantanal and pursuing conservation efforts in the Cerrado and Amazon biomes. In a nutshell the hyacinth macaw has vital roles in sustaining high levels of biodiversity. Therefore, it is essential that these birds be protected and not used as exotic pets or food.

Despite their intimidating appearance and powerful hooked beak, hyacinth macaws are docile giants. They are a breeze to handle and respond to positive reinforcement training, so they are usually affectionate and playful. They can be very vocal with a variety of different sounds, including deep growls, high trills and screeching.

In the wild, hyacinth macaws are found in the central and eastern regions of South America. Three main populations can be found in Brazil with the majority of which are located in the Cerrado region and the Amazon basin in the eastern interior. They prefer living near palm swamps, woodlands and other semi-open areas. They are not averse to dense forests. Their beaks are strong enough to break coconuts, and they typically feed on the fatty nuts from the acuri and bocaiuva palms.
